The Story of Kamryn

Kamryn is a creative modern spelling of Cameron, a Scottish surname and given name derived from the Gaelic 'cam sròn' meaning 'crooked nose' — originally a physical description that became a clan surname. The Cameron clan is one of the oldest and most powerful in the Scottish Highlands. As a unisex first name, Cameron became fashionable in the 1990s, and variant spellings like Kamryn and Camryn were adopted as distinctly feminine forms.

Kamryn peaked in the United States in the mid-2000s as part of a wave of surname-as-first-name unisex names — Cameron, Jordan, Tyler, Madison. The variant spelling Kamryn was adopted by parents who wanted the feminine association of the 'K' spelling. Its popularity has declined as tastes have shifted away from this style.

The Cameron name carries Scottish Highland identity and clan pride. As a given name, it became part of the broader American trend toward gender-neutral names in the late 20th century. The 'Kamryn' spelling is almost exclusively American and particularly popular in the African American community.

Fun Facts

  • Cameron derives from the Gaelic for 'crooked nose' — a physical description that became one of Scotland's proudest clan names
  • The Cameron Highlanders regiment fought in virtually every major British conflict from the 18th century onward
  • Spelling it with a K became a way to signal the feminine use of this traditionally masculine name
